This it the Barnett Buck shot in 1984 and was second in Maryland for years, with a Boone & Crockett score of 210, mounted my Jim Harris. Reproductions are available of this mount.
James P. Harris of St. Marys County, Maryland has an extensive background in Taxidermy spanning over 25 years. He has received over 55 awards in the state, regional, and national competitions, including BEST IN SHOW, BEST IN CATEGORY, MARYLAND CHALLENGE AWARD (twice)DISTINGUISHED TAXIDERMIST CERTIFICATE(3 times gameheads, mammals, and birds). In 1991 James was awarded the MASTER TAXIDERMIST CERTIFICATE. He is the first taxidermist in Maryland to receive this Top M.T.A. Award. Hunters and anglers provide the bulk of the work he does. Other clients include Charles County Parks and Recreation, the State of Maryland (Merkle Wildlife Scantuary), and the U.S.Navy, (Environmental Center-Pax River, Maryland). He is currently listed with the National Taxidermist Association as a judge in all phases of Taxidermy, and has judged the Eastern Regional Taxidermists Convention in Frostburg, Maryland.
